关于java double 小数向上取整处理

public static double getCeil(double d,int n){ BigDecimal b = new BigDecimal(String.valueOf(d));b = b.divide(BigDecimal.ONE,n,BigDecimal.ROUND_CEILING);return b.doubleValue();} 先
关于java double 小数向上取整处理
public static double getCeil(double d,int n){
BigDecimal b = new BigDecimal(String.valueOf(d));
b = b.divide(BigDecimal.ONE,n,BigDecimal.ROUND_CEILING);
return b.doubleValue();
}2014-01-20
转字符串,看看小数点后的第二位是否为0,然后判断处理2014-01-20
先乘以一百然后四舍五入再除一百2014-01-20
额外阿瑟阿斯顿岁的2014-01-20
number+0.05再四舍五入2014-01-20
mengvlog 阅读 11 次 更新于 2025-06-19 14:24:13 我来答关注问题0
檬味博客在线解答立即免费咨询

Java相关话题

Copyright © 2023 WWW.MENGVLOG.COM - 檬味博客
返回顶部